This changes the postgrest-release tool to work with our new workflow.
It can be run on main and the v* release branches. When on a release
branch, it will bump a patch version and push to that branch only.
When on main, it will bump a minor version by default. To bump a major
version, pass --major. This first bump will be force-pushed to the
v<major> branch. A second bump to the current development version will
then be pushed to the main branch.
The tool will not tag commits anymore - this happens in CI
automatically.
